Her real name is Norma McCorvey...she was called "Jane Roe" to protect her identity since she was a young pregnant woman.
Jane Roe, the plaintiff in the abortion case "Roe v. Wade" actually gave birth to the child because it took a long time for the Supreme Court to reach a decision. The child was given up for adoption.
In the court case Roe v. Wade, Jane Roe's real name was eventually revealed as Norma McCorvey. There is no record of her siblings.However, the name "Jane Roe" is the pseudonym used by US courts to protect the privacy of women, or for women whose identity is unknown (corpses, for example.) The male version is "John Doe."
